# Como criar um FAQ automático no seu site Hostinger usando n8n e Google Sheets

**Introdução**
Ter um FAQ sempre atualizado aumenta a credibilidade e melhora o SEO do seu site. Neste artigo, você vai aprender passo a passo como integrar o **n8n**, uma ferramenta de automação visual, ao **Google Sheets** para gerar respostas dinâmicas no seu site Hostinger. Em menos de 10 minutos, você terá um sistema que alimenta automaticamente as perguntas frequentes, economizando tempo e garantindo conteúdo sempre relevante.

## Configurando a planilha de perguntas no Google Sheets

1. **Criar a planilha**
– Abra o Google Sheets e crie uma nova planilha chamada *FAQ*.
– Na primeira linha, adicione os cabeçalhos: **Pergunta**, **Resposta**, **Categoria** (opcional).

2. **Preencher os dados**
– Insira todas as perguntas que os visitantes costumam fazer e suas respectivas respostas.
– Use linhas separadas para cada item; isso facilita a leitura pelo n8n.

3. **Publicar a planilha**
– Clique em *Arquivo > Compartilhar* e torne a planilha **pública** (qualquer pessoa com o link).
– Copie o **ID da planilha** (parte que aparece na URL entre `/d/` e `/edit`).

> **Dica:** mantenha a planilha organizada e evite linhas vazias; isso reduz erros na automação.

## Automatizando a atualização do FAQ com n8n

1. **Instalar o n8n no Hostinger**
– Acesse o painel do Hostinger, vá até a seção *Aplicativos* e selecione **n8n**.
– Siga as instruções de instalação automática e aguarde a confirmação de que o serviço está ativo.

2. **Criar um workflow básico**
– Abra o n8n e clique em **New Workflow**.
– Adicione o node **Google Sheets** (precisa conectar sua conta Google).
– Configure o node para **Read Rows** usando o ID da planilha criada anteriormente.

3. **Transformar os dados em HTML**
– Insira um node **Function** após o Google Sheets.
– Use o seguinte script (em JavaScript) para gerar o markup das FAQ:

“`javascript
const rows = items[0].json;
let html = ‘

\n’;
rows.forEach(row => {
html += `

\n

${row.Pergunta}

\n

${row.Resposta}

\n

\n`;
});
html += ‘

‘;
return [{ json: { html } }];
“`

– Esse código cria um bloco `

` com um `

` para cada pergunta, pronto para ser inserido no seu site.

4. **Publicar o conteúdo no Hostinger**
– Adicione um node **HTTP Request** configurado para fazer **POST** no seu site WordPress ou na página estática que contém o FAQ.
– No corpo da requisição, inclua o campo `html` gerado pelo node anterior.

5. **Agendar a execução**
– Use o node **Cron** para definir a frequência de atualização (por exemplo, *todos os dias às 02:00*).
– Salve e ative o workflow. A partir de agora, todas as alterações feitas na planilha serão refletidas automaticamente no seu FAQ.

> **Importante:** teste o workflow com algumas linhas antes de colocar a planilha em produção. Verifique se o HTML está sendo inserido corretamente e se não há quebra de layout.

## Otimizando SEO e experiência do usuário

– **Microdados de FAQ**: adicione o schema `FAQPage` ao HTML gerado para melhorar a indexação nos motores de busca. Exemplo de markup:

“`html

“`

– **Responsividade**: envolva o `

` em estilos CSS que se adaptem a dispositivos móveis.
– **Velocidade de carregamento**: mantenha o número de perguntas abaixo de 50 por página ou pagine o FAQ para evitar scripts pesados.

Com essas práticas, seu FAQ não só será automático, mas também amigável ao SEO e à navegação dos usuários.

**Conclusão**
Criar um FAQ automático no Hostinger usando n8n e Google Sheets é simples, rápido e traz grandes benefícios para o SEO e a usabilidade do site. Você configurou a planilha, automatizou a atualização via n8n e ainda otimizou o markup para buscadores. Agora, basta monitorar as perguntas dos visitantes e manter o conteúdo sempre fresco.

**Aproveite e impulsione seu site!**
[Comece agora com Hostinger e obtenha 20% de desconto!](https://www.hostinger.com/br?REFERRALCODE=CUPOM20DESCONTO)

FAQ Automático no Hostinger: Como Montar com n8n e Google Sheets

Deixe um comentário

O seu endereço de e-mail não será publicado. Campos obrigatórios são marcados com *